Output e8eae0d21add8bb4e92d60bcf7d8fd5ee985f93eb58b5dce703d4b9ed69bf3da:10

value
572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4df2080c9af2014ec3444e65a8b9f58ba8c6b12d OP_EQUAL
address
38o9txHvz55JTbRXfSDAJTD9Kzta6WEPDE
transaction
e8eae0d21add8bb4e92d60bcf7d8fd5ee985f93eb58b5dce703d4b9ed69bf3da
confirmations
387266
spent
true